Medicaid is the single largest source of health coverage in the U.S. Now more than ever before, states are relying heavily on managed care organizations to serve their Medicaid beneficiaries to improve the quality of care delivered and control costs. Managed care plays a key role in the delivery of health care to Medicaid enrollees.

Bringing together Medicaid leaders from states and health plans, as well as government leaders and policymakers, this summit will address the most pressing issues facing state Medicaid managed care. You will learn about national trends and innovative programs to best serve the growing Medicaid population, current federal and state policies and regulations and oversight, ensuring equitable access to care, expanding access to behavioral and mental health; improving outcomes and lowering costs; standards for provider network adequacy and more.
